The Young Hotelier Award (YHA) is about fostering the most talented young hotelier in the 5 star luxury hotel scene in Vienna, the one that attracts attention through outstanding performance and devotion to his/her job. Contestants will be trained by industry professionals and are to present a chosen topic in written memoranda and oral argumentations to a prestigious jury, consisting of experts and leaders from Austria’s hospitality industry and economy. “Austria´s capital is hosting the awards event for the first time.
After three immensely successful events in Hamburg, Leipzig and New York the City of Vienna will be the host of the fourth WOMEN’S WORLD AWARDS which will be held for the first time on March 5, 2009 in Austria.
